“Extensive morbidity”: avian influenza is spreading

by time news

The Ministry of Agriculture announced today (Thursday) that a poultry farm in the Jezreel Valley has been discovered with bird flu. The flu that erupted about two weeks ago in the Hula Reed has so far caused the deaths of about 5,000 cranes and later spread to chicken coops in Moshav Margaliot in the Galilee finger, leading to the destruction of hundreds of thousands of laying hens.

The Ministry of Agriculture announced that about 5,500 chickens in Moshav Barkat in the Jezreel Valley were found to be infected with bird flu. Upon receipt of the report, the chicken coop was isolated and the egg marketing was stopped immediately. The farm in Moshav Barak produces about 100,000 organic eggs a month, which constitute about 2.4% of the organic market. In addition, the eggs from the poultry farms in Moshav Margaliot, constitute about 6% of the egg market in the country.

The outbreak was ordered by Agriculture Minister Oded Forer to increase the existing egg quotas among veteran breeders, and at the same time to act to open up the market to imports. This, in order to prevent in advance a scenario of shortage of eggs during the coming months. The Ministry of Agriculture manages an inter-ministerial HFK set up to deal with a rolling incident of avian influenza morbidity in the north of the country.

At the moment, the veterinary services at the Ministry of Agriculture are simultaneously managing a number of active outbreak centers, including: Agmon Hahula among wild birds, chicken coops in Moshav Margaliot and four disease centers for turkey coops in Neot Golan, Givat Yoav, Ram-On and Ein Hahoresh. All of these centers have been isolated and the Ministry of Agriculture is continuing its monitoring activities to prevent the outbreak of influenza.

The Ministry of Agriculture clarified that in the previous centers where there had already been an outbreak: Kfar Baruch, Kibbutz Ein Tzurim, Avigdor, Maayan Zvi and Nahalal, the treatment had already ended. The ministry also warned that “bird flu is a deadly viral disease of birds. This year we are witnessing a particularly widespread morbidity, which is probably due to the massive presence of migratory wild birds infected with the disease and spreading it in space.”

Therefore, the Ministry of Agriculture asks the poultry and bird breeders: “Any exceptional case of mortality or special symptoms should be reported immediately to the attending veterinarian, the regional veterinary service and the veterinary services.

Finally, the Ministry of Agriculture calls on the public: “Chicken and egg products should be consumed only after cooking, as high heat treatment (cooking, baking, frying) destroys all bacteria and viruses in poultry. We note that this recommendation is valid routinely, and now even more so.”
